Add 10/6 and 80/35
1st number: 1 4/6, 2nd number: 2 10/35
10/6 + 80/35 is 83/21.
Steps for adding fractions
- Find the least common denominator or LCM of the two denominators:
LCM of 6 and 35 is 210
Next, find the equivalent fraction of both fractional numbers with denominator 210 - For the 1st fraction, since 6 × 35 = 210,
10/6 = 10 × 35/6 × 35 = 350/210 - Likewise, for the 2nd fraction, since 35 × 6 = 210,
80/35 = 80 × 6/35 × 6 = 480/210 - Add the two like fractions:
350/210 + 480/210 = 350 + 480/210 = 830/210 - 830/210 simplified gives 83/21
- So, 10/6 + 80/35 = 83/21
